The returning Daily Show host says he's back because Apple 'didn't want me to say things that might get me in trouble.'
We apparently have Apple TV+ to thank for Jon Stewart's much anticipated return to Comedy Central's The Daily Show, with tonight marking the first time he's occupied the anchor desk during the network's flagship news show since leaving in 2015. Stewart will be hosting the show on Mondays throughout the 2024 election season, and it turns out there are at least two reasons why: Apple, and China.
Apple has always had what I continue to regard as an unfortunate relationship with China, a country that obviously remains a strategic enemy of the US. I've written in more detail about this odd look for the company under Cook here. Stewart, meanwhile, has in a new interview reiterated that Apple more or less censored him, and that's why his show there ended and he's now back on Comedy Central.
